Crossroads Services
Crossroads is an APS substance use prevention, education, and intervention program. The services include:
- Information dissemination
- Normative and preventative education
- Initial assessment
- Problem identification and referral
- Environmental approaches
- Community resources integration and skill training
Referring a Friend or Loved One
Are you concerned about a friend or loved one? Mr. Huggins is Eldorado's Crossroads Counselor who specializes in substance and alcohol abuse and is available to all Eldorado students for individual, confidential counseling support. Any student may seek support for themselves (or refer another student that is using substances) if they feel worried or concerned. Additionally, students may receive Crossroads Counseling support if their friend or family member is using or abusing alcohol and/or other substances.

Parent Involvement Program (PIP)
(PIP) is an alternative to long term student suspensions for drug and alcohol violations. Parents attend with their child as part of their consequence. Parents may also request to attend with their student on a voluntary basis if they have a substance abuse concern. Students and their parents attend a series of evening sessions addressing:
- Communication
- Adolescent brain development
- Problem-Solving skills
- Parent/Teen issues
- Teen alcohol & drug use
